STM32L4A6RGT6P Description
The STM32L4A6RGT6P is a high-performance microcontroller (MCU) developed by STMicroelectronics. It belongs to the STM32L4+ series, which is designed for a wide range of applications, including industrial, medical, consumer, and IoT devices. Here's a detailed description of the STM32L4A6RGT6P model, its features, and applications:
Description:
The STM32L4A6RGT6P is an ARM Cortex-M4 based MCU with a 32-bit CPU, clocked at up to 80 MHz. It is fabricated using a 65-nm low-power process technology, which allows for high performance while maintaining low power consumption. The device comes in a 68-pin UFBGA package, making it suitable for compact and space-constrained applications.
Features:
- Processor: The STM32L4A6RGT6P features an ARM Cortex-M4 core with a floating-point unit (FPU) and DSP instructions, providing high computational capabilities for complex algorithms.
- Memory: The device offers 512 KB of Flash memory and 160 KB of SRAM, allowing for the storage of code and data in a single chip.
- Low Power: The STM32L4A6RGT6P is designed for low power consumption, with various low-power modes and a power consumption as low as 178 uA/MHz in Run mode and down to 0.38 uA in Stop mode.
- Connectivity: The MCU provides a wide range of communication interfaces, including USB, I2C, SPI, UART, and CAN, enabling seamless integration with various peripherals and networks.
- Analog Features: The device includes a 12-bit ADC with up to 24 channels, a 12-bit DAC, and an operational amplifier, making it suitable for applications requiring precise analog signal processing.
- Timers and PWM: The STM32L4A6RGT6P has multiple timers, including a high-resolution timer, that can be used for PWM generation, motor control, and other time-critical applications.
- Security: The MCU features a secure boot option, which ensures the integrity of the code execution and protects against unauthorized access.
- Development Support: The STM32L4A6RGT6P is supported by a comprehensive software development environment, including the STM32CubeIDE, a complete development toolchain, and a rich set of software libraries.
